YR12 UDG is a 2012 Toyota Avensis in Blue with a 1,798c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 2012 Toyota Avensis models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.5% with a typical mileage of 82,470 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Toyota Avensis f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 106,316 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YR12 UDG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Avensis typ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 14 years old, this Toyota Avensis is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
